Was anyone from ATA invited to, or did anyone attend, the Arctic Beaver Observation Network meeting this past Monday, Feb.26? It was at UAF.
If you;re not up to speed, Beaver are expanding into NW Alaska streams where they haven't existed before. Permafrost is melting, carbon is being released and we are all going to die!

Permafrost is melting like crazy over here. Water chemistry is changing a lot. Fish are changing their movement because of that. I doubt we'll all die but big changes are happening thats for sure. There was a few people from the region in attendance. we have a lot of dried out fishing creeks over here.
